CEI Senior Inspector South Florida (Miami/Ft. Lauderdale Areas)


KEITH is seeking an experienced  CEI Senior Inspector to support transportation infrastructure projects in South Florida (Miami/Ft. Lauderdale Areas). This is a key field role responsible for overseeing complex roadway and bridge construction activities, ensuring contractor compliance, performing technical field tests, and guiding junior inspection staff. You will work under the general direction of the Project Engineer/Administrator and serve as one of the lead representatives of the CEI team in the field. This role is ideal for a motivated inspector who thrives in a fast‑paced environment, demonstrates sound judgment, and is ready to play a vital part in delivering high‑quality FDOT construction projects.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ead daily inspection activities for FDOT roadway and bridge construction projects (excluding CC2 bridge structures).
  • Perform and verify field surveying, construction layout, and checking engineering computations.
  • Conduct field tests and verify compliance with FDOT Standard Specifications, Standard Plans, and project-specific requirements.
  • Document daily construction activities (PrC), prepare detailed reports (e.g. VT reports), pay items tracking, and track contractor progress.
  • Identify and resolve field discrepancies in coordination with contractors, engineers, and CEI leadership.
  • Review plans, shop drawings, work orders, and revisions for constructability and compliance.
  • Mentor and oversee junior inspectors, providing technical guidance and quality oversight.
  • Support Final Estimates documentation and close‑out processes as required.
Preferred Certifications (Highly Competitive Candidates Will Have):
  • IMSA Traffic Signal Technician Level I
  • IMSA Traffic Signal Inspector 
  • ACI Concrete Field-Testing Technician Grade I
  • CTQP Concrete Field Inspector Level I
  • CTQP Drilled Shaft Inspection
  • CTQP Asphalt Paving Level I & II
  • CTQP Earthwork Construction Inspection Level I & II
  • CTQP Final Estimates Level II
  • FDOT Advanced Temporary Traffic Control (TTC)
  • Nuclear Radiation Safety
  • Florida Stormwater, Erosion, & Sedimentation Control Inspector Certification
What You’ll Need to Succeed:
  • High school diploma or equivalent (BS in Civil Engineering/Technology preferred but not required).
  • Minimum  5 years of construction inspection experience, with  4 years focused on FDOT roadway and/or bridge projects.
  • Strong working knowledge of FDOT specifications, standard plans, procedures, and documentation requirements.
  • Proficiency in field testing, materials verification, and CEI documentation workflows (e.g., PrC, MAC).
  • Exceptional communication, leadership, and problem‑solving skills working with contractors and engineers to resolve field-related issues.
  • Ability to work independently and represent KEITH professionally in the field.
